Which Foods Affect Sleep Quality?

Sleep is extremely important for human health, and its quality is also influenced by what we eat throughout the day. Some foods calm the nervous system and help you fall asleep faster. For example, substances found in bananas, dairy products and nuts relax the body. This helps to ensure deep, quality sleep.
However, not all foods are good for sleep. Caffeine-containing beverages — coffee, strong tea and energy drinks — can disrupt sleep. Additionally, fatty and heavy foods consumed in the evening slow down digestion. This leads to disturbed sleep. Specialists recommend choosing light and easily digestible foods before bed. For example, fruits, yoghurt or light salads are a good choice. It is also important not to overeat in the evening.
